  4. Há 4 dias · Adelaide was named in honour of Adelaide of Saxe-Meiningen, queen of King William IV. The city was founded in 1836 as the planned capital for the only freely-settled British province in Australia. Colonel William Light, one of Adelaide’s founding fathers, designed the city centre and chose its location close to the River Torrens.
